Stolen bicycles may have been sold on Facebook

Police appeal for help tracing bikes stolen in Douglas area

Police believe a series of bicycles stolen over a period of several months may have been sold on social media.

The Isle of Man Constabulary is investigating a spate of thefts in the Douglas area between June and earlier this month.

Officers say a number of the bikes remain outstanding, and believe they may have been advertised and sold using Facebook Marketplace.

A video showing the stolen bicycles has been published on the Constabulary's Facebook page.

Anyone who believes they may be in possession of a stolen bike, or who has information on the whereabouts of any of them is urged to contact Police Headquarters on 631212.
